Output c8a5398a94efd5b0689abf691e98f14076d783e8a04c45fdd4e23a0e8facdeca:2

value
10900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d659961b0134ad17143e3a602d0d2356b3d96d OP_EQUAL
address
37KyvYKWYEGENVxSQivCcnZnhLMBE4rDfF
transaction
c8a5398a94efd5b0689abf691e98f14076d783e8a04c45fdd4e23a0e8facdeca
confirmations
433646
spent
true